plain Text Mail zentriert?
hawkmaster1
- php
0 TS0 Auge0 hawkmaster10 TS
Hallo zusammen, ein PHP Script versendet eine Email. Wenn diese im Mail Client des Empfängers angeschaut wird, ist der Body Text immer zentriert und nicht linksbündig.
Hat jemand eine Idee warum?
$betreff = "Test Mail\r\n";
$header = "MIME-Version: 1.0\r\n";
$header .= "Content-type: text/plain; charset=UTF-8\r\n";
$header .= "Content-Transfer-Encoding: 8bit\r\n";
$header .= "From: Mein Name <".$useremail.">\r\n";
$nachricht = "Mit dieser Mail möchten wir Sie erinnern:\r\n
Name: $name
Beschreibung: $descr
";
$send = mail($empfaenger, '=?UTF-8?B?'.base64_encode($betreff).'?=', $nachricht, $header);
vielen Dank
Gruss hawk
Hallo und guten Morgen,
Hallo zusammen, ein PHP Script versendet eine Email. Wenn diese im Mail Client des Empfängers angeschaut wird, ist der Body Text immer zentriert und nicht linksbündig.
Hat jemand eine Idee warum?
$betreff = "Test Mail\r\n"; $header = "MIME-Version: 1.0\r\n"; $header .= "Content-type: text/plain; charset=UTF-8\r\n"; $header .= "Content-Transfer-Encoding: 8bit\r\n"; $header .= "From: Mein Name <".$useremail.">\r\n"; $nachricht = "Mit dieser Mail möchten wir Sie erinnern:\r\n Name: $name Beschreibung: $descr "; $send = mail($empfaenger, '=?UTF-8?B?'.base64_encode($betreff).'?=', $nachricht, $header);
Bitte Mailclient benennen. Bitte Screenshot liefern.
Wo wird denn sichergestellt, dass die Nachricht auch tatsächlich in der richtigen Codierung vorliegt?
Grüße
TS
Hallo ich habe es zum Test mal in Lotus Notes angeschaut.
Die komplette Seiten sind in UTF-8 und die variablen Daten aus einer DB die auch utf-8 ist.
Gruss hawk
Hallo
ein PHP Script versendet eine Email. Wenn diese im Mail Client des Empfängers angeschaut wird, ist der Body Text immer zentriert und nicht linksbündig.
Bei jedem Empfänger oder bei einem Empfänger?
Hat jemand eine Idee warum?
Eine Einstellung im Client des Empfängers? Erdstrahlung?
$betreff = "Test Mail\r\n"; $header = "MIME-Version: 1.0\r\n"; $header .= "Content-type: text/plain; charset=UTF-8\r\n"; $header .= "Content-Transfer-Encoding: 8bit\r\n"; $header .= "From: Mein Name <".$useremail.">\r\n"; $nachricht = "Mit dieser Mail möchten wir Sie erinnern:\r\n Name: $name Beschreibung: $descr "; $send = mail($empfaenger, '=?UTF-8?B?'.base64_encode($betreff).'?=', $nachricht, $header);
In diesem Quelltext ist, bis auf die Einrückung der Zeilen, die mit „Name“ und „Beschreibung“ beginnen, nichts zu finden, was das beobachtete Verhalten verursachen könnte.
Tschö, Auge
Hallo
In diesem Quelltext ist, bis auf die Einrückung der Zeilen, die mit „Name“ und „Beschreibung“ beginnen, nichts zu finden, was das beobachtete Verhalten verursachen könnte.
Das wollte ich eigentlich wissen. Denn ich hatte damit noch nie Probleme und ich wüsste nicht wie man den Text so formatieren könnte. Und es scheint wirklich am Lotus Notes zu liegen. Wenn ich die Mail an eine andere Empfänger Adresse anschaue z.b. an web.de und sie dort im Web Mailclient anschaue, ist sie linksbündig formatiert.
Danke Gruss hawk
Hallo und guten Morgen,
In diesem Quelltext ist, bis auf die Einrückung der Zeilen, die mit „Name“ und „Beschreibung“ beginnen, nichts zu finden, was das beobachtete Verhalten verursachen könnte.
Das wollte ich eigentlich wissen. Denn ich hatte damit noch nie Probleme und ich wüsste nicht wie man den Text so formatieren könnte. Und es scheint wirklich am Lotus Notes zu liegen. Wenn ich die Mail an eine andere Empfänger Adresse anschaue z.b. an web.de und sie dort im Web Mailclient anschaue, ist sie linksbündig formatiert.
Andere Länder, andere Sitten...
Hast Du mal eine eigene $nachricht versendet? Wir wissen nicht, was Dr. Dings empfiehlt, wir empfehlen Togal äh klare Verhältnisse. Wer weiß schon welch Steuerzeichen sich da reingemogelt haben, die Lotus interpretiert und andere Clients nicht?
Grüße
TS